Output ab1d53d18cd0ebdf0d8ddd0deced0fade49a11620d80c40b10644c3f3b597e88:67

value
374863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b38e2d04620ae7e339b65ed9eb71e2332f6f103 OP_EQUAL
address
3QbMgCcm2KAqGH6APi9rNoFNX59B5U6HYr
transaction
ab1d53d18cd0ebdf0d8ddd0deced0fade49a11620d80c40b10644c3f3b597e88
confirmations
69656
spent
true